Bringing a new puppy into your life is an exciting adventure. They're full of energy and ready to learn, but it can also be a bit overwhelming! Don't worry, with a little patience and consistency, you can teach your furry friend all the basic commands and set them up for a happy and well-behaved life.
One key first step is to start early. Begin training as soon as you bring your puppy home, even if they're just a few weeks old. Puppies are like sponges, absorbing new information quickly. Make sure to keep training sessions short and fun for both of you.
Here are a few ideas to get you started:
* **Potty Training:** Take your puppy outside frequently, especially after meals and naps. Reward them with praise and treats when they go potty in the right place.
* **Crate Training:** A crate can be a safe and comfortable space for your puppy. Start by making it a positive experience by putting treats and toys inside. Gradually increase the amount of time they spend in the crate.
* **Basic Commands:** Teach your puppy basic commands like sit, stay, come, and down. Use positive reinforcement methods like treats and praise to motivate them.
Remember, patience is key! Training a puppy takes time. Don't get discouraged if they don't get it right away. Just keep practicing and celebrating their successes.
